The Role of Lighting in Home Aesthetics

The aesthetic value of lighting cannot be overstated. It has the ability to highlight architectural features and create focal points in the landscape. For example, uplighting can accentuate trees, sculptures, or water features, while downlighting provides a soft glow that enhances patios and decks. The color temperature of the lights, the intensity of illumination, and even the styles of fixtures all contribute to a home’s visual appeal.

Moreover, thoughtful lighting arrangements can create an inviting atmosphere. Soft, warm lights can make outdoor spaces more welcoming, encouraging social gatherings and familial interactions during the evening. The way light interacts with the surroundings adds depth and character to exterior aesthetics. Additionally, seasonal changes can be beautifully complemented by exterior lighting; for instance, illuminating autumn foliage or festive decorations during the winter holidays can create a magical outdoor experience that resonates with the changing seasons.

The Functionality of Proper Outdoor Lighting

Functionality in outdoor lighting extends beyond mere visibility. A well-designed lighting scheme improves safety by illuminating pathways, staircases, and entry points, reducing the likelihood of accidents. It enables easier navigation during nighttime, whether for residents returning home or for guests arriving for social events.

Furthermore, adequate outdoor illumination can help deter intruders, adding another layer of security to a property. Research indicates that homes with visible lighting during the night are less likely to be targeted for break-ins. Thus, the functionality of exterior lighting intertwines with safety protocols. The strategic placement of motion-sensor lights can provide both convenience and security, automatically illuminating areas when movement is detected, which not only enhances safety but also conserves energy when no one is around. Moreover, integrating smart lighting systems allows homeowners to control their outdoor lights remotely, adding an extra layer of customization and peace of mind.

The Art of Choosing the Right Exterior Lights

Selecting the appropriate lighting for a home involves understanding both aesthetic preferences and practical requirements. Several factors should be taken into account to ensure the lighting complements the exterior while serving its functional purposes.

Factors to Consider in Selecting Outdoor Lights

  • Style: The lighting fixtures should match the overall design theme of the home. Traditional homes may benefit from classic lanterns, while modern architecture can be accentuated with sleek, minimalist designs.
  • Brightness: Assess the required brightness levels based on specific areas. While brighter lights are ideal for security purposes, softer lights are suitable for ambiance in seating and dining spaces.
  • Energy Efficiency: Opting for LED lights not only reduces energy consumption but also minimizes maintenance due to their long lifespan.
  • Weather Resistance: Given that exterior lighting is exposed to varying weather conditions, selecting fixtures designed for outdoor use can prolong their integrity and functionality.

Different Types of Exterior Home Lighting

Exterior lighting can be categorized into several types, each serving specific purposes:

  • Pathway Lighting: These lights guide the foot traffic along walkways by providing a gentle illumination to prevent trips and falls.
  • Accent Lighting: Used to highlight specific features, such as architectural details or landscape elements, accent lights create dramatic visuals.
  • Security Lighting: Bright floodlights or motion sensor lights enhance safety by illuminating areas vulnerable to trespassing.
  • Deck and Patio Lighting: These fixtures are designed to provide comfort and usability in outdoor living spaces during evening hours.

In addition to these types, it’s essential to consider the placement of the lights. For instance, strategically positioning pathway lights along garden paths not only enhances safety but also adds a charming aesthetic to the landscape. Moreover, using dimmers or smart lighting systems can allow homeowners to adjust brightness levels according to the time of day or occasion, providing versatility and energy savings. This adaptability is particularly beneficial for outdoor gatherings, where the mood can shift from bright and lively to soft and intimate with just a simple adjustment.

Furthermore, the choice of light color temperature can significantly influence the ambiance of outdoor spaces. Warmer tones, typically ranging from 2700K to 3000K, create a cozy and inviting atmosphere, ideal for patios and dining areas. In contrast, cooler tones, around 4000K and above, can lend a more modern and vibrant feel, suitable for contemporary homes or outdoor workspaces. By carefully considering these elements, homeowners can craft an exterior lighting scheme that not only enhances the beauty of their property but also improves its functionality and safety.

Lighting Techniques for Home Beautification

To beautify outdoor areas, various lighting techniques can be utilized. For instance, silhouette lighting can be created by placing fixtures behind an object, resulting in a striking outline effect that highlights architectural features or garden sculptures. Meanwhile, wall washing can disperse light across flat surfaces, making facades appear more dynamic and drawing attention to textures and colors that might otherwise go unnoticed.

Layering different types of lighting—ambient, task, and accent—also adds complexity and depth to the design. By strategically placing fixtures at varying heights, homeowners can create a rich visual tapestry that is both inviting and functional. For example, pendant lights can hang low over outdoor dining areas, providing focused illumination for meals, while uplighting can accentuate trees or shrubs, creating a magical atmosphere that transforms the garden into a nighttime wonderland.

The Impact of Lighting on Home Exterior Design

The integration of lighting into exterior design also influences how homes are perceived from the street. A well-lit facade makes a lasting impression and can elevate the overall market value of a property, making it more attractive to potential buyers. Thoughtfully designed lighting can also highlight unique architectural elements, such as columns, arches, or intricate moldings, ensuring that these features stand out even after sunset.

Moreover, lighting can enhance seasonal changes, with soft glows creating warmth during the colder months, and vibrant colors during summer. The choice of fixture placement and light intensity amplifies these effects, providing an inviting space year-round. For instance, string lights can add a festive touch during holiday seasons, while solar-powered garden lights can illuminate pathways in an eco-friendly manner, ensuring safety and accessibility. By embracing innovative lighting solutions, homeowners can not only beautify their outdoor spaces but also create a versatile environment that adapts to the changing seasons and occasions.

Lighting for Home Security and Safety

Effective outdoor lighting serves as a deterrent against criminal activity. Areas that are dark and shadowy provide excellent hideouts for intruders; thus, illuminating dark corners and pathways reduces potential risks. Incorporating motion sensor lights can further enhance security, as sudden illumination can startle any potential trespassers away.

Outdoor Lighting for Functionality and Convenience

Well-placed lighting contributes significantly to the functionality of outdoor spaces, making them usable for various activities. Whether it is enjoying an evening meal on the deck or hosting a night-time gathering, proper illumination creates an inviting atmosphere.

Features like lighting timers or smart bulbs can also provide convenience, allowing homeowners to automate the operation of lights. This functionality can tie into a home’s overall smart technology framework, enhancing the residence’s operational efficiency.

Innovations in Outdoor Lighting Design

Modern advancements include the integration of smart technology, allowing outdoor lighting to be controlled via smartphones or voice-activated systems. These innovations enhance convenience and allow for tailor-made lighting schedules based on personal preferences.

Additionally, design trends are moving towards more sustainable solutions, incorporating solar-powered fixtures, which provide an eco-friendly alternative that reduces electricity bills while still illuminating outdoor spaces.

Sustainability in Exterior Home Lighting

As society shifts towards more sustainable living, exterior home lighting is following suit. Homeowners are increasingly seeking energy-efficient and environmentally friendly options. Modern LED lights consume significantly less power compared to traditional bulbs, minimizing energy waste.

Moreover, design strategies that incorporate natural light, such as architectural features that enhance daylight usage, are gaining traction. These sustainable practices not only help conserve energy but also contribute to reducing the overall carbon footprint of homes.
